Transaction e8a4ec895a2ad9853133022802617ca71fbac622605242bae6a74baba433feb8
1 Input
1 Output
-
e8a4ec895a2ad9853133022802617ca71fbac622605242bae6a74baba433feb8:0
- value
- 10145
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b51a761247487757e82e374b5e3d034c7fd613a OP_EQUAL
- address
- 3FrGUgfo4SsozF2PVYjfzr9H3wR1kCdU8v